Definitions:

Lymphatic Tissue

A part of the body's immune system, consisting of a network of tissues and organs that help rid the body of toxins and waste.

Microvilli

Structures found in the lining of the small intestine. They greatly increase the surface area of the small intestine so that it can absorb many nutrients.

Small Intestine

A long, coiled tube in the digestive system where most of the absorption of nutrients takes place.

Surface Area

The total area covered by the outer layer of an object, measured in square units.
